Research by Highlands and Island Enterprise shows that employment in the creative industries, heritage, tourism and food and drink sectors, as well as the more obvious sectors like education are all are positively influenced by Gaelic.
‘Considerable opportunities are arising from the language’s potential contribution in helping to drive economic growth in the region,’ said Charlotte Wright, chief executive officer of HIE.
Fèisean nan Gàidheal’s chief officer, the musician Arthur Cormack, also welcomed the aims of the 2018-23 National Gaelic Language Plan and said that the arts are also important in terms of Gaelic’s economic impact with many people earning a living through the creative industries.
‘The arts raise awareness of the language and give some people confidence to learn Gaelic,’ he added.
